There are 4 standard filters installed plus the two optional filters. Due to the bandwidths, the filters offer maximum flexibility and diversity of listening for the combination of amateur radio use, for DXing and for shortwave program listening. The filters installed in the 7030+ are displaying bandwidths of .5 / 1.3 / 2.2 / 4.0 / 5.1 / 9.5.The 500 Hz filter is a JRC crystal 250 Hz filter YF455FM that displays 500 Hz. This narrow filter is a very good choice for tight CW work. The 1000 Hz filter is actually a JRC crystal filter YF455DE that appears as 1.3 KHz on the display and would be great for standard CW, RTTY or other digital communications. To hear and tune SSB, the user has the choice of the 2.2 KHz or 4.0 KHz bandwidths depending upon what the receiving conditions allow.The wider choice of filters is ideal for shortwave program listening and DXing as the operator can choose the widest bandwidth that avoids side channel interference and can use either the 4.0, 5.1 or 9.5 KHz bandwidths. Additionally, seasoned DXers are familiar with using ECSS tuning (exalted carrier selectable sideband) instead of the sync detector. In this process, you carefully tune the AM signal using either upper or lower sideband until the distortion is gone. To use this process, the receiver, such as this AR7030+ would need to be stable and to tune in fine increments. Since you can tune as fine as 5 Hz steps with this AOR, you can use ECSS and this enables you to:Select either upper or lower sideband to avoid side channel interferenceUtilize a narrower filter and hear the signal clearly that would be muffled using AM mode (in this case, the 2.2 filter in either LSB or USB modes would be roughly equivalent to using a 4.4 filter in AM mode)Gain greater reception sensitivity. Most receivers, including this AR7030, offer a tad more sensitivity when using sideband over using the AM mode. This would only be noticed by experienced DXers who are also utilizing a good outside antenna. If you listen to a lot of shortwave, you will sometimes find that you will experience side channel interference during listening. And if the stations are both relatively strong, you may find an annoying heterodyne as a result. Well, you can often get rid of the interference by selecting a narrower IF filter, but then suffer the effects of lower fidelity. Sometimes the side channel signal is so strong that the encroachment interference is still noticeable even when using a narrow filter. With the notch filter, you can literally weaken the side channel station for clear listening. We especially appreciate the auto search function with the notch. You push the search button and the notch will literally locate an offensive heterodyne, tune to it, and remove it from the signal....completely automatically. It is uncommon for a receiver offer this notch search feature on its own and with such efficiency. The other feature of the NB7030 is a noise blanker that works reasonably well. Most noise blankers are limited in their ability to lessen atmospheric noise and work best with man-made noise. In this case, it seems to work for things such as fluorescent, LED, or halogen lights, dimmer controls, or motors that create a steady pulse noise that the blanker can recognize and minimize. Do not assume that this simple looking receiver is spartan in its features...it is not:· Modes of AM / USB / LSB / CW / NFM / DAT· Tuning range of 0 thru 32000 KHz· Four stock bandwidths with the ability to add 2 more filters (6 filters installed in this receiver!)· Passband tuning· Notch filter (option is installed)· Noise blanker (option is installed)· Bass / Treble tone controls· Dual VFOs· 400 Scannable memories (can be alpha tagged)· Synchronous Detector (manual or automatic)· AGC of fast / med / slow / off· Preamp· RF gain (manual or automatic)· Attenuator (four levels)· BFO· Squelch· 24 hour clock / timer· Headphone jack· RS-232 port for remote computer control· Dual speed tuning· Rock solid stability of + or - 2.5 ppmThe 7030 also has some unique features not often seen, if seen at all, in other receivers. For instance, there is automatic filter alignment. Thus, you can install the filters, get into the configuration menu, and watch as the 7030 aligns the filters without you needing to do anything special. The process takes about a minute and automatically cascades the filters and sets them in the receiver according to bandwidth.On this unit, the sync detector can be manually or automatically tuned. Thus, if you are off frequency and the receiver tunes automatically, you will see the receiver literally search and then center itself on the signal. Many receivers do not have a sync detector, and for those that do, we have never seen this automatic search feature. Please keep in mind that the automatic sync tuning is not always precise and may require adjustment of a couple of Hz.Another feature is memory sequencing. Filter bandwidths as read on the display show as 2.1 / 3.8 / 6.6 / 9.5 KHz, but these readouts can change very slightly if you calibrate the filters. We want to remind users that the narrower filters typically utilized for sideband can be used to tune AM signals. If tuning AM signals using SSB and utilizing ECSS (called exalted carrier single sideband) on these signals, the fidelity would resemble an AM filter at twice the bandwidth. Thus, for example, if you tuned Radio Romania in ECSS using either upper or lower sideband and utilized the 3.8 KHz filter, the fidelity would resemble a similar filter bandwidth of about 7.6 KHz using the AM mode. Years ago, we met a gentleman who tuned over 100 countries and he informed us that he always tuned his AM shortwave signals in sideband. He could hear the weak signals and could copy them better than if using the AM mode. He would carefully tune the receiver using sideband to remove the audio distortion and thus could clearly hear the AM signals. This was his secret and he told us that he would regularly tune the tropical bands early in the morning very carefully to hear Papua New Guinea. Such tuning requires that the receiver have the ability to very fine tune.... typically in Hz.... and then the signal can be very clear. Sadly, unlike the AR7030+, many receivers lack this capability as they cant tune fine enough to remove the sideband distortion.
